There’s something about pine that people connect with. It’s refined yet rustic, making it the right design call for many projects like additions, kitchens and second homes or simple flooring upgrades.
The way I really feel, though, is that I love them! The texture, grain, knots, width and patina speak to me. I’ve installed wide plank floors on many projects and they easily become the understated centerpiece to many rooms.
